Welcome to FTE

The usual problem > > > the shift collar has broken < < < so common that Ford still sells them!
D5TZ-7228-A .. Shaft Collar

Fits: 1973/77 F100/350 & Econoline.

Originally Posted by triverrat
I combined a colar I got from junk yard and my old one it seems 2 shift gears but I cant get my motor 2 turn over. where is the nutral safety switch
It would only start in park not nutral when I started.maybee Im not getting park? I better go count gears .and I think my colum might have been changed in past becouse it dont have that many parts thanks tom
1973/77 = the neutral switch is at the bottom of the steering column.

1978/79 = the neutral switch is on the transmission.

Look at the far right in the exploded diagram of the column Mil1ion posted.

The neutral switch is #7A247

Notice part #7B097 = if this part is broken, the neutral switch cannot be engaged. #7B097 snaps onto the column, this part is still available from Ford, as is the neutral switch.

D0TZ-7B097-B .. Neutral Switch Lever ~ Ford list price: $18.72

C7TZ-7A247-A .. Neutral Switch (Motorcraft SW-600)-Fits: 1967/77 F100/350.
